Columnist Muriel Stevens: Men’s mag is loaded with Cargo

Women's fashion mags are starting to bug me. If I wanted to see a collection of near-nude fashion models, I'd buy more men's mags. There are times when I have to study a high-fashion photo from all angles before deciding what it's selling. I know what it's saying, but what is it selling?

More to my liking is Cargo, a super men's mag filled with hip, useful info that usually encourages me to buy things I didn't even know I wanted. The groovy staff manages each month to find an item I love.

Among the wares Web Editor Melissa O'Neil just had to have this month include a four-outlet recharging source.

"Instead of dealing with a tangle of wires, I use this box to charge my cell phone and iPod. It'll keep four devices powered and ready," O'Neil said.

Book signing at Williams-Sonoma: Sarah Marks, author of the best-selling book "Reservations Required: Culinary Secrets of Las Vegas Celebrity Chefs" (Huntington Press), will appear with some of the celebrity chefs at Williams-Sonoma stores Feb. 20 through April 2. The chefs will conduct cooking demos and sign books with the author.

Scheduled to appear are chefs Anthony Amorosa (Fiamma, MGM), Claude Gaty (Mon Ami Gabi, Paris Las Vegas), Francesco Schintu, (Zefferino, Venetian), Luciano Pellegrini (Valentino, Venetian), Marc Ritz (Marc's World Cuisine, Lake Mead & Tenaya) and Luigi Bomparola (Canoletto, Venetian).

Cooking sessions will take place at Williams-Sonoma at the Fashion Show mall and at Williams-Sonoma in Summerlin on Rampart Boulevard. For more information, call a Williams-Sonoma store.

Fauchon in New York: Fauchon, one of my favorite Paris food stores, has a flagship shop in New York that offers a delicious selection of gift items. A chocolate assortment in a signature collectible tin ($30) features a historic view of the Place de Madeleine in Paris, where Fauchon is located. The New York store/cafe is located on Park Avenue at 56th Street.
